Steps
Nawal Bte Azhar (Singapore)
Location: Waterfront Promenade along Marina Boulevard
Illuminated frames form unpredictable staircases, intersecting at impossible angles, turning corners, meeting mid-air.
From one angle, the steps appear to compress tightly. From another, they expand. Spacing shifts through perspective. Boundaries and geometry change as you move.
Steps interprets Singapore's evolution through spatial relationships — tight intervals evoking early constraints of nation building, expanded ones suggesting contemporary openness. The structure seems to defy logic yet exists as a tangible form. Singapore's trajectory from survival to global city followed similarly unexpected paths: not impossible, but improbable in its speed.
Understanding it depends on where you stand. The same nation looks different from the perspective of each generation. Progress follows no predictable path — like this installation, it changes shape as you move around it, akin to the spirit of the DesignSingapore Council’s Design 2035 Masterplan, where design continuously reimagines what could be.
Steps is part of i Light Future 2026, a new mentorship initiative presented by the DesignSingapore Council to nurture emerging design talent from tertiary students to early-career creatives. Participants in this inaugural edition are mentored by Craig Neo, Lead Mentor and Founder of digital design studio, A&C Atelier.
About the artist
Nawal is a Spatial Design student at NAFA with a background in Interior Architecture and Design from Temasek Polytechnic. Born and raised in Singapore, she discovered her passion for art and design at a young age.
Combining creativity with technical skill, she brings ideas to life through immersive 3D visualisations. She experiments with different mediums, exploring spatial layouts, materials and lighting to create engaging experiences. Her approach: embrace diverse ideas and perspectives in both design and everyday life.
